396 Novel Catalytic and Separation Process Based on Ionic Liquids

Tuesday, November 18, 2014: 3:15 PM
International 1 (Marriott Marquis Atlanta)
Description:
This session invites original research contributions in development of new catalytic or separation processes based on ionic liquid fluids for reduction of energy consumption and environmental emissions, and technical reports in design and engineering of related industrial processes.
